Ambab
We noticed a new dataset appearing on a popular Telegram channel this past week, originating from an entity identified as "Ambab." What struck us immediately was the sheer volume of personally identifiable information (PII) and credential material contained within. The breach appears to be a database compromise, and the exposed data suggests a direct extraction from user account tables. The date stamp on the data, September 27, 2025, indicates a relatively recent incident, making this a high-priority investigation for our team given the potential for immediate exploitation.
The Ambab breach, discovered on September 27, 2025, involved a database compromise affecting approximately 2,300,000 records. Analysis of the leaked files revealed a comprehensive user profile dump, including 320,346 unique email addresses, corresponding usernames, first and last names, and critically, MD5 hashed and salted passwords. The presence of the salt alongside the hash is a mitigating factor, but not a guarantee against brute-force or rainbow table attacks, especially for weaker passwords. The data was subsequently disseminated through a public Telegram channel, increasing the risk of widespread access by malicious actors. The source structure points to a direct database dump, likely from a relational database management system, with minimal obfuscation or sanitization applied before exfiltration.
While specific news coverage for this particular Ambab breach is still emerging, the methodology of data exfiltration via Telegram channels is a well-documented trend in the threat landscape. Similar incidents involving the public sharing of compromised user databases have been observed across various industries, often serving as a prelude to credential stuffing attacks or further targeted phishing campaigns. Researchers have consistently highlighted the persistent threat posed by MD5 hashes, even when salted, as advancements in computational power continue to erode their security margins. The fact that Ambab is an India-based IT services platform suggests potential downstream impacts for their client base, depending on the nature of their service delivery and data handling practices.
